Tempest Announces First Patient Dosed in Randomized Study Evaluating TPST-1120 in First-Line Regimen for Hepatocellular Carcinoma in Clinical Collaboration with Roche

[Tempest Therapeutics, Inc.] Tempest Therapeutics, Inc. announced the first patient has been dosed in the global randomized Phase Ib/II clinical study evaluating TPST-1120, Tempest’s small molecule PPAR⍺ antagonist, in combination with the standard-of-care regimen of atezolizumab and bevacizumab in the first-line treatment of patients with advanced or metastatic hepatocellular carcinoma.

Asiatic Acid Inhibits Angiogenesis and Vascular Permeability through the VEGF/VEGFR2 Signaling Pathway to Inhibit the Growth and Metastasis of Breast Cancer in Mice

[Phytotherapy Research] Scientists analyzed the inhibitory effects of AA on angiogenesis using HUVECs cultured in vitro and on the growth and metastasis of a subcutaneous breast cancer 4T1 tumor model and a lung metastasis model in vivo.

Gamma Irradiation Exposure for Collapsed Cell Junctions and Reduced Angiogenesis of 3D In Vitro Blood Vessels

[Scientific Reports] The authors previously remodeled the ECM hydrogel that enhanced the tight barrier formation of 3D blood vessels and the vascular endothelial growth factor gradient induced angiogenesis in a microfluidic device. In this study, the blood vessel model was further introduced to understand how gamma irradiation affected the endothelial monolayer.

CXCL13/CXCR5 Axis Facilitates Endothelial Progenitor Cell Homing and Angiogenesis during Rheumatoid Arthritis Progression

[Cell Death & Disease] Rheumatoid arthritis synovial fluid increased endothelial progenitor cell homing and angiogenesis, which was blocked by the CXCL13 antibody.
